are these cases re loadable?
i have a couple fired boxes of federals nyclad .38sp. and some speer gold dot .45acp cases. they are both silver in color, i was wondering if anyone knew if they were made out of something re loadable?
-
November 4th, 2009, 04:20 PM #2
Re: are these cases re loadable?
Yes. They are reload friendly.
They should both be brass, although they are nickel plated to resist corrosion.

Re: are these cases re loadable?
Yep, nickel coated brass. I find them to cycle easier in my press than plain brass ones, even with carbide dies.
From what I have heard though they don't last as long.....
